Statute of limitations
The statute of limitations puts limitations on the time frame a victim must pursue a lawsuit following an accident. It is a legal principle that protects victims by ensuring that only meritorious cases make their way to court. The exact timeframe is contingent upon the type of legal claim or crime involved. Statutes of limitation are enforced by every state and differ based on the jurisdiction. For example, in Texas the victims have two years from the date of their accident to file a claim. It is not that victims aren't able to file claims after the two-year period. However, if they do, the defendant will likely respond by filing a motion to strike and argue that there was too long a delay.
There are some exceptions to the limitation period. If the victim is in a coma because of an extremely severe brain injury or brain injury, the statute of limitations can be extended until the patient is healed. Other exceptions are limited to legal disability, discovery rule, and the continuing tort doctrine.
